Transaction 61e31af4dd156b0099021bf5505f35c2959477a4074d3c329a7e25bccee52805
1 Input
2 Outputs
- 61e31af4dd156b0099021bf5505f35c2959477a4074d3c329a7e25bccee52805:0
- 61e31af4dd156b0099021bf5505f35c2959477a4074d3c329a7e25bccee52805:1
value 10000
address 15yLFroYM8Tk5zGWfwdm4Q9DUXRMK2g5W4
value 2540000
address 3MXxfNZoifLYdS8wJTpvfeDNPt9ZWuMAaN